    No end in sight for audited applications

    The law firm representing my company submitted my PERM app in July 2008. After 8 months, DOL audited my application and asked for some routine documents. It has been over 4 months since the requested audit docs have been furnished. For the last 3 months, i have been receiving monthly updates that DOL is still working on audited Oct 2007 applications. My lawyer has no clue as to when my application will be certified.
